Reflect on your learning experience in this course. Which concepts stood out to you and
made an impact? How do you envision using these concepts in your future nursing practice
as a master’s prepared nurse practitioner?
Reflecting on my learning journey in this course, the concept of continuous quality improvement
(CQI) in healthcare has particularly resonated with me, especially in relation to my future role as
an Advanced Practice Nurse (APN). Grasping the principles of CQI underscores the significance
of systematically enhancing healthcare processes and outcomes. I foresee myself actively
engaging in quality improvement initiatives, employing data-driven methods to evaluate and
improve patient care practices, and promoting a culture that emphasizes safety and excellence in
healthcare delivery.
